AI Technical Summary

Technical Problem

Existing image erasing techniques tend to result in strong smearing, blurring, and high distortion when erasing specific parts of an image, leading to a decrease in image quality.

Method used

By identifying the region to be processed in the visual data, performing content processing on the region, extracting the correlation information of the intermediate visual data, such as content, edge and depth information, and adjusting it using a diffusion model, the target visual data is obtained.

Benefits of technology

It improves the blur and distortion of intermediate visual data, enhances image quality, avoids the smearing effect of secondary generation, and ensures the clarity and realism of the erased image.

[0002] With the widespread use of smartphones, taking photos has become an important way for people to record moments in their daily lives. This has led to a dramatic increase in the number of photos for personal and commercial use. These photos sometimes contain unnecessary elements or sensitive information, such as road signs, billboards, pedestrians, or even personally identifiable information, which may need to be removed from the images to protect privacy or improve image quality. Therefore, image erasing technology has emerged and become a key function in image editing software.

[0003] Image erasing techniques are typically based on computer vision algorithms, allowing users to select and remove specific portions of an image, then fill in the gaps with the surrounding environment or other intelligently generated content. However, when erasing specific parts of an image, the erased areas may appear heavily smeared, resulting in a blurred and distorted image, ultimately degrading image quality. [0021] First, the terms and concepts used in one or more embodiments of this specification will be explained.

[0022] Image erasure: refers to erasing the content of a specified area in an image and filling the area with its surrounding background.

[0023] Generative erasure: refers to erasing images using a diffusion model.

[0024] Secondary generation: This refers to the process where, instead of filling the area that needs to be erased with a background, new foreground content, such as people or vehicles, is generated.

[0025] Diffusion models are a type of latent variable model, which is a Markov chain trained using variational estimation. Diffusion models learn the latent structure of a dataset by modeling how data points spread throughout the latent space. After training, randomly sampled noise can be fed into the diffusion model, and the model learns a denoising process to generate new data.

[0026] GAN (Generative Adversarial Network) is an unsupervised learning method that learns by having two neural networks compete against each other. A GAN consists of a generator network and a discriminator network. The generator network randomly samples data from the latent space as input, and its output should mimic real samples in the training set as closely as possible. The discriminator network takes either real samples or the output of the generator network as input, and its goal is to distinguish the generator network's output from real samples as much as possible. After training, the generator network can be used to generate data.

[0027] blip model: A pre-trained bidirectional encoder model for image processing.

[0028] WD14 model: A deep learning-based technical model that learns how to convert images into simple text descriptions by training on a large dataset.

[0029] The Sobel operator is a gradient-based edge detection operator. It detects edges by calculating the gradients of image grayscale values ​​in the horizontal and vertical directions. The Sobel operator uses two 3x3 matrices as convolution kernels to estimate the gradients of the image in the x-axis and y-axis directions, respectively.

[0030] Canny edge detection is a multi-stage edge detection algorithm designed to find edge points that are most likely to represent true edges under given noise conditions. Canny edge detection includes the following steps: (1) Gaussian filtering: First, Gaussian filtering is applied to the input image to remove noise; (2) Calculation of gradient strength and direction: The gradient strength and direction of each pixel in the image are calculated using the Sobel operator or a similar difference operator; (3) Non-maximum suppression: Each pixel is examined along the gradient direction, and only those whose gradient values ​​are locally maximum are considered edges; (4) Double threshold detection and edge connection: Edges are connected using two thresholds, high and low. Edges below the low threshold are suppressed, edges above the high threshold are preserved, and edges in between are preserved only if both ends are connected to the high threshold edge.

[0031] The Laplacian operator is a second-order differential operator used to detect second-order changes in grayscale values ​​in an image, that is, to detect locations where grayscale values ​​change abruptly. The Laplacian operator is commonly used to highlight details in an image and can also be used for edge detection.

[0032] Lineart: An image processed by an algorithm that retains only the most prominent edges and contours of the original image.

[0033] In practical applications, during the erasure of specific parts of an image, secondary generation often occurs. That is, instead of filling the background in the area to be erased, new foreground content is generated. This results in a smeared, blurry, and distorted image with poor quality. [0071] In specific implementation, determining at least two types of related information about the intermediate visual data based on the intermediate visual data includes: Content extraction is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ain the content information of the region to be processed after the region content processing; Edge detection is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ain the edge information of the region to be processed after the region content processing; Depth detection is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ain the depth information of the region to be processed after the region content is processed.

[0072] In practical applications, see Figure 3 , Figure 3 An architecture diagram of a visual data processing method according to an embodiment of this specification is shown, such as... Figure 3 As shown, this visual data processing method can be executed by a visual data processing system 300. The visual data processing system 300 may include an erasure guidance unit 302 and a diffusion completion model (i.e., a diffusion model) 304. Specifically, the visual data to be processed and the region to be processed included in the visual data to be processed can be input into the erasure guidance unit 302. In the erasure guidance unit 302, the region to be processed included in the visual data to be processed is pre-erased to obtain intermediate visual data (i.e., pre-erasing result). Content is extracted from the intermediate visual data to obtain content information. Edge detection is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ain edge information. Depth detection is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ain depth information. The pre-erasing result, content information, edge information, and depth information are input into the diffusion completion model 304. Through multiple denoising iterations, the final erasure result (i.e., target visual data) is obtained.

[0073] In summary, by determining content information, edge information, and depth information based on intermediate visual data, three types of guiding information are identified, which facilitates subsequent adjustments to the pre-erasing results based on these three types of guiding information.

[0074] Further, the step of extracting content from the intermediate visual data to obtain content information of the region to be processed after content processing includes: By using a content extraction model, the intermediate visual data is extracted to obtain the text content corresponding to the intermediate visual data; The text content is determined as the content information of the area to be processed after the area content has been processed.

[0075] The text content corresponding to the intermediate visual data can be understood as the text content describing the background information included in the intermediate visual data. The content extraction model can be understood as a model used to extract the visual content from the visual data.

[0076] Based on this, intermediate visual data can be input into the content extraction model. In the content extraction model, content extraction is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ain text content that describes the background content included in the intermediate visual data. This text content is then identified as the content information of the area to be processed after erasure.

[0077] In practical applications, content extraction models can be blip models, WD14 models, etc. Specifically, the WD14 model can be used to label intermediate visual data to obtain textual descriptions (i.e., content information) of the visual content of the intermediate visual data, and these textual descriptions can be used as positive textual guides for the diffusion model.

[0078] In summary, since the text description of the tag is extracted from the pre-erasure result, it will not describe the foreground information that has already been erased again. By using this text description as a guide for content information, the secondary generation of foreground information can be effectively avoided.

[0079] Further, the step of performing edge detection on the intermediate visual data to obtain edge information of the region to be processed after the region content processing includes: According to the edge detection algorithm, edge detection is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ain the edge information of the region to be processed after the region content processing.

[0080] Edge detection algorithms can be understood as algorithms used for image edge detection. Edge detection algorithms can include Sobel operator, Canny edge detection, Laplacian operator, lineart, etc.

[0081] Based on this, edge detection algorithms can be used to perform edge detection on intermediate visual data to obtain edge information.

[0082] In practice, edge detection algorithms can be used to perform noise reduction, gradient calculation, non-maximum suppression, and hysteresis thresholding on intermediate visual data to obtain edge information.

[0083] In practical applications, the Canny edge detection algorithm can be used to calculate the edge information of the pre-erasing result. Optionally, the region to be processed in the pre-erasing result can be a blank region without edge information. Using blank edge information as a guide can suppress the generation of the foreground. Based on this, blank edge information can be used as the edge information of the region to be processed after content processing, and as the edge information guide for subsequent diffusion model completion.

[0084] In summary, edge detection is performed on the pre-erasing results to obtain edge information, which facilitates subsequent adjustments to the pre-erasing results under the guidance of the edge information.

[0085] Further, the step of performing depth detection on the intermediate visual data to obtain depth information of the region to be processed after the region content processing includes: According to the depth detection algorithm, depth detection is performed on the intermediate visual data to obtain the depth information corresponding to the intermediate visual data; The depth information is determined as the depth information of the region to be processed after the region content is processed.

[0086] Specifically, a depth detection model can be used to perform depth detection on intermediate visual data to obtain the depth information of the intermediate visual data, and this depth information can be used as the depth information of the region to be processed after the region content is processed.

[0087] In practical applications, the depth information of the region to be processed after regional content processing can be consistent with the depth information of the background region in the intermediate visual data.

[0088] In summary, by using depth information consistent with the background as the depth information guide for subsequent diffusion model completion, the generation of foreground can be effectively suppressed, thereby avoiding secondary image generation.

[0097] In another embodiment of this specification, adjusting the intermediate visual data based on the at least two types of association information to obtain the target visual data includes: Input the at least two types of related information and the intermediate visual data into the diffusion model; In the diffusion model, the intermediate visual data is denoised iteratively based on the at least two types of association information to obtain the target visual data.

[0098] The diffusion model can be understood as a model used to complete the pre-erasing results. Diffusion models can include denoising networks, text encoding networks, and image encoding networks.

[0099] Based on this, when at least two types of associated information include content information, edge information, and depth information, the content information, edge information, depth information, and intermediate visual data can be input into a diffusion model. In the diffusion model, the intermediate visual data is input into an image encoding network to obtain the intermediate visual data features output by the image encoding network. The content information in text form is input into a text encoding network, which encodes the content information into a text feature vector to obtain the content information features. The content information features and the intermediate visual data features are then combined to participate in the network calculation. The edge information and depth information in image form are input into an image encoding network, which encodes the edge information and depth information into image feature vectors respectively to obtain the edge information features and depth information features. The edge information features and depth information features are then combined with the intermediate visual data features to participate in the network calculation.

[0100] In practical applications, intermediate image features, content information features, edge information features, and depth information features can be input into the denoising network of the diffusion model. Gaussian noise is input into the latent space, and the denoising network of the diffusion model predicts the latent space noise. The difference between the current latent space noise feature and the predicted latent space noise is calculated, and the above steps are iterated multiple times. When the difference meets a preset difference threshold, the final generated result (i.e., the final predicted latent space noise) is obtained, realizing the denoising iteration of the diffusion model. In the diffusion model, the intermediate image features, content information features, edge information features, and depth information features are concatenated with the final predicted latent space noise to achieve a merged calculation, thereby obtaining the target concatenated feature. This target concatenated feature is then decoded to obtain the target image.

[0101] In summary, by using three types of guidance—content information guidance, edge information guidance, and depth information guidance—the output of the diffusion erasure model is made as consistent as possible with the pre-erasure result in terms of text description, edge information, and depth information. Furthermore, the completion result of the diffusion model has low inconsistency and high realism, resulting in high-quality erasure completion results.
